Sunday – Managua-Matagalpa:   Today you will head northward towards the cool central highlands of the country; passing  clay-tiled adobe houses, small farms. This area is the "bread-basket" of the country, producing wide variety of vegetables, corn, beans, flowers and of course "black gold" - coffee!  Finally arriving at Selva Negra; Nicaragua's answer to Germany's Black Forest situated some 4000 ft. above sea level. The area was settled by German immigrants who developed the country's first coffee plantations. Originally called "La  Harmonia," today Selva Negra is still owned by the third and forth generation of the Kuhl and Hayn families. The farm also raises livestock, has numerous nature trails, and boasts 200+ species of birds. Lunch is included at Selva Negra using their own farm-fresh food. (B/L)

Tuesday – Leon:   Enjoy a full day visit of Leon, Leon Viejo and the volcanic pools. Highlights of the this city will include the Cathedral The largest in Central America) and its "Garden of the Prince" with its original cathedral bell; the Ruben Dario Museum (Nicaragua's famed poet); the Ortiz Gurdian art center, with art objects dating from the 16th century to contemporary times with works from the Austrian, Peruvian, and Ecuadorian schools. (Museum is closed on Mondays). Continue to the outskirts of the city and visit the UNESCO World Heritage site at Leon Viejo, the old capital, founded in 1524 and destroyed by the volcanic eruption of Momotombo Volcano. Our last visit will be at the volcanic pools of  San Jacinto. Lunch will be included today. (B/L)

Wednesday   – Leon-Granada:  Today you will travel to the charming colonial city of Granada on Lake Nicaragua. On the way you will stop in Managua, for a tour of this historic capital. Founded in 1852, the old city center was destroyed in the 1972 earthquake. Still in the process of “rebuilding,” highlights will include National Historic Park Loma Tiscapa, Park of Peace (with remnants of the 1980’s civil war), Palace of Culture, New Presidential House, “El Malecon” bordering Lake Managua, and the National Theater Ruben Dario (the country’s famed poet). Thursday   – Granada: Full day excursion that will first take you the Masaya National Park and the volcano of the same name. As you enter the park, stop at the Environmental Interpretation Center, where you learn about the tectonic plates and various world volcanic regions; the flora and fauna of this refuge. Continue right up to the crater of the volcano and stare into it. Just about 15 minutes from the park, stop at the Masaya arts and craft market. Here you find some of the country’s best handicrafts, ceramics, wood, leather goods, wicker furniture and what some say are he best hammocks in the world. Return to Granada for a tour of this city founded in 1524. Today the city retains it colonial charm by maintaining it architecture (even new construction) from the Spanish period and is in the process of being cited as a UNESCO “Heritage of Mankind.” Highlights will include La Merced Church, the quaint Main Plaza and San Francisco Convent. Continue down to the shores of Lake Nicaragua and enjoy a boat ride among the small isletas that dot the lake with impressive Mombacho Volcano as a backdrop.
